Episode 192: Pavia Rosati, Fathom
On today's episode of All in the Industry®, host Shari Bayer is joined by Pavia Rosati, the founder and CEO of the travel start-up, Fathom which combines personal stories and destination guides with travel resources and products. Prior to Fathom, Pavia spent nine years as executive editor at DailyCandy, and four years at America Online as the director of the Entertainment Channel. Pavia has written for the New York Times, the Financial Times, Departures, and Bon Appetit. Episode 191: Donnie Madia, One Off Hospitality
On today's episode of All in the Industry®, host Shari Bayer is joined by one of the nation's most prolific restaurateurs, Donnie Madia, Managing Partner and Owner of One Off Hospitality Group, which he manages with his business partner Executive Chef Paul Kahan. One Off's restaurants include Blackbird (currently celebrating its 20th Anniversary), avec, The Publican, The Violet Hour, Big Star, Publican Quality Meats, Dove’s Luncheonette, Publican Quality Bread, Publican Tavern O’Hare and Anker. Among the city’s most acclaimed restaurateurs, Chicago-born Donnie has mastered the art of collaboration to execute his unerring instincts for style, atmosphere and hospitality. His unique blend of visionary inspiration, attention to detail and sense of unlimited possibilities informs all he touches. He has received numerous James Beard Awards, including Outstanding Restaurateur in 2015. Episode 190: Sara Moulton, Sara's Weeknight Meals
On today's episode of All in the Industry®, host Shari Bayer is joined by Sara Moulton, host of “Sara’s Weeknight Meals,” on public television, currently in its 8th season. With a storied career that stretches back more than 30 years, Sara, a protégée of Julia Child, was the co-founder of the New York Women’s Culinary Alliance, executive chef of Gourmet magazine, Food Editor of ABC-TV’s ”Good Morning America,” and the host of several well-loved shows on the Food Network during that channel’s first decade. She is the author of several cookbooks including Sara Moulton Cooks at Home (2002), Sara’s Secrets for Weeknight Meals (2005) and Sara Moulton’s Everyday Family Dinners (2010). Sara graduated from The Culinary Institute of America, as well as The University of Michigan. Episode 189: Michael Chernow, Seamore's & The Meatball Shop
On today's episode of All in the Industry®, host Shari Bayer is joined by Michael Chernow, owner of Seamore’s, a 100% sustainable seafood restaurant, which he founded in 2015 and now has 6 locations in NYC. Michael is also the co-founder of The Meatball Shop, which he launched in NYC in 2010 with his childhood friend Daniel Holzman, and co-author of The Meatball Shop Cookbook. He is a passionate fisherman who has been working in restaurants since he was a teenager. Michael graduated from the French Culinary Institute with honors and an associate’s degree in both Culinary Arts and Restaurant Management. He has appeared on Late Night with Jimmy Fallon, The Tonight Show with Jay Leno, Late Night with Seth Meyers, Chelsea Lately, and Good Morning America, as well as in GQ, Glamour, Playboy, Men’s Journal, Esquire, and more. He has also worked with major lifestyle and corporate brands, such as J.Crew and Chase, starred on CNBC’s docu-series, Consumed: The Real Restaurant Business, and was the host of FYI’s series, Food Porn. Episode 188: Joe Gurrera, Citarella; plus "On the Road" at Tales of The Cocktail 2018
On today's episode of All in the Industry®, host Shari Bayer is joined by Joe Gurrera, the owner of Citarella, a group of popular epicurean markets, which started with one of the original and most-respected neighborhood seafood shops in New York; now serving almost 5 million customers annually—and selling 2 million pounds of seafood a year! Joe grew up in the fish business, learning first-hand the subtle differences between the flavors and textures of dozens of varieties of seafood. In addition to Citarella, he owns Lockwood & Winant, a wholesale company at the iconic Fulton Fish Market, and hospitality seafood purveyor Meat Without Feet. Joe is the author of a new cookbook, JOE KNOWS FISH: Taking the intimidation out of cooking seafood. Episode 187: Charles Bililies, Souvla
On today's episode of All in the Industry®, host Shari Bayer chats with Charles Bililies, Founder & CEO of Souvla, fast-fine Greek restaurants with locations in San Francisco. A Greek-American, Charles comes from a family tradition of restaurateurs and is deeply passionate about the hospitality experience. He holds degrees in Hospitality Management from Cornell University and Culinary Arts from Johnson & Wales University. He moved to California in 2006 and worked for Chef Thomas Keller at The French Laundry and Bouchon Bistro, as well as Chef Michael Mina at both his eponymous restaurant and RN74. With new Souvla locations opening, Charles now leads strategic development for the restaurant group, focusing on new business opportunities, financial planning, team, culture, and brand consistency. Episode 186: Margaret Braun
On today's episode of All in the Industry®, host Shari Bayer chats with Margaret Braun of Margaret Braun Studio, a sugar artist & pioneering cake designer, whose work transcends edible media to sculpture, illustration, design & ceramics. Margaret’s boundary-breaking work which fuses the food arts with the fine arts has taken her to the Middle East where she created 2,000 cakes for a Royal Wedding, to Venice with a tiered sugar mosaic for a Masquerade Ball at Palazzo Grassi, and to a castle in Ireland for a Rock Star's wedding. Based in New York, Margaret had an 8-month residency at The Museum of Arts and Design where she completed an installation of 2,000 hand-hewn sugar cups. She is the author of Cakewalk (2001, Rizzoli), and her work has been featured extensively in film and print. Episode 185: Rick Smilow, Institute of Culinary Education (ICE)
On today's episode of "All in the Industry", host Shari Bayer goes "back to school" as she is joined by Rick Smilow, President, CEO & Owner of the Institute of Culinary Education (ICE) in New York City and Los Angeles. In 1995, Rick acquired the predecessor school, Peter Kump’s NY Cooking School, which was founded in 1975. ICE now offers highly regarded eight to eleven month career training diploma programs in culinary arts, pastry and baking, culinary management, and hospitality management. In 2016, DailyMeal.com ranked ICE “the #1 Culinary School in America.” Rick earned a BA degree in history from Emory University and an MBA in marketing from the Kellogg School of Management at Northwestern University. In 2010, he co-authored Culinary Careers: How to Get Your Dream Job in Food, a 360-page “information and inspiration” book published by Random House. Episode 184: Brandon Hoy, Roberta's
On today's episode of "All in the Industry", host Shari Bayer chats with Brandon Hoy, Co-Owner and COO of Roberta’s, the home of Heritage Radio Network. Roberta’s compound includes the casual Roberta’s—with its wood-fired pizza ovens, on-site garden, bakery, Tiki bar, and to-go counter—and two Michelin-starred dining destination, Blanca. Alongside Co-Owner and Chef Carlo Mirarchi, Brandon founded Roberta’s in 2008 with the goal of providing a previously underserved neighborhood with artisanal food and drinks and an artsy, cool vibe. Episode 183: Florence Fabricant, The New York Times
On today's episode of "All in the Industry", host Shari Bayer is joined by legendary food and wine writer Florence Fabricant of The New York Times. Florence writes the weekly Front Burner and Off the Menu columns in the Times, as well as the Pairings column, which appears alongside Eric Asimov's monthly wine reviews. Florence is also the author of 12 cookbooks, and is a Phi Beta Kappa graduate of Smith College, with an M.A. in French from New York University Graduate School of Arts and Sciences. Florence holds L’Ordre National du Mérite from the French government, and is a member of Who’s Who of Food and Beverage in America.
